### The Rise of Silicon Valley

The story of U.S. technology is not very different from the dawn of Silicon Valley, the operational hub of the global tech industry. Situated in California, the state of Silicon Valley, it became a synonym for being the birthplace of some of the world’s most transformational companies. Throughout the 1970s and 1980s, personal computers developed by the likes of Apple, IBM, and Microsoft revolutionized computing, making it accessible at households and businesses alike. This laid the bedrock for the digital era.

The 1990s marked the beginning of the creation and wide usage of the internet. Other companies, such as Google, were developed with the specialty of search engines, while Amazon was the ruler of e-commerce. The spread of the internet has rebuilt modern communication, commerce, and entertainment and has changed almost every characteristic in the lives of humans. By the early years of the 2000s, social media sites like Facebook and Twitter had changed the concept of global interaction between individuals.

It has remained a powerhouse in innovative talent and investment. In due course of time, the term Silicon Valley did become synonymous with startups, venture capital, pioneering achievement in software, hardware, and digital services. However, its influence has already extended beyond California because Seattle, Austin, and Boston have joined the leading locations for technology innovation.

### Artificial Intelligence and Automation

The U.S. has been at the forefront in developing this technology that is foreseen to change whole industries. AI applications are used in everything, from healthcare and finance to transportation and entertainment. Giant companies like Google, Tesla, and IBM have been involved in significant AI research into areas of machine learning, natural language processing, and robotics.

AI uses in healthcare include diagnostics, development of personalized medicine, and administrative process streamlining. Example use cases are AI-powered systems analyzing medical images to early detect diseases, and conduct surgeries. In finance, AI algorithms support risk management, fraud detection, and enhance customer experiences through chatbots and robo-advisors.

Automation is driven by AI and robotics; this improves efficiency and productivity across various industries. Examples can be given as driverless cars, robots in advanced manufacturing, AI-powered customer service systems, and many more. Yet, automation produces problems peculiarly associated with the fact that machines displace work traditionally carried out by humans; hence, automation calls for reskilling the workforce.

### Biotechnology and Healthcare Innovation

The United States has been the clear leader in the field of biotechnology, which has revolutionized health, agriculture, and environmental sciences. US-based biotechnology firms have developed lifesaving treatments, vaccines, and GMOs that have transformed global health and food security.

Meanwhile, one of the largest biotechnical achievements in recent years is the incredibly rapid development of the vaccines against COVID-19. With the use of mRNA technology, it was possible for American companies such as Pfizer and Moderna to develop vaccines in record time-a demonstration of what modern biotech can achieve. The vaccines defeated not only the pandemic but also opened up new avenues for treatment against diseases such as cancer and autoimmune disorders.

Besides pharmaceuticals, the U.S. is a world leader in gene editing technologies such as CRISPR, which have both the potential to treat genetic disorders and further improve agricultural yields. The biotechnology sector will continue to grow with increasing developments in genetics, bioinformatics, and nanotechnology, opening new opportunities in the field of medical treatment and sustainability.

### Space Exploration and Technology

From the Space Race of the sixties, of which the Apollo moon landings are most famous, to today, where space research is still at the heart of much of what NASA does. Meanwhile, companies such as SpaceX and Blue Origin are reenvisioning space travel and exploration for the future.

In fact, SpaceX has revolutionized the space by sending reusable rockets, founded by Elon Musk, which, in huge proportion, cuts the cost of traveling in space. The fact that the success of missions to the International Space Station, which SpaceX has flown, is inspiring a new era of space exploration in the wake of a long-term goal of colonizing Mars. NASA is incessantly advancing its bar of space exploration by partnering with different private enterprises and its missions never cease: it continues sending them to Mars, the Moon, and other planets.

The rate at which commercial space ventures are growing has just opened the universe for tourism, mining asteroids, and even satellite-based internet services. The U.S. remains at the center of the space tech revolution, with ongoing investments in satellite technology, space habitats, and planetary exploration.

### Telecommunications and 5G Technology

Telecommunications in the US have been progressing a lot lately, and among the major ones, the deployment of 5G networks holds a prominent position. Indeed, 5G technology assures faster data speeds, lower latency, and connectivity with more devices all at once. The next-generation network is expected to unfold innovations in the Internet of Things, autonomous vehicles, smart cities, and augmented reality.

Companies like Verizon, AT&T, and T-Mobile are leading the charge in implementing 5G, while technology companies like Qualcomm and Intel are manufacturing the hardware that makes this possible. 5G allows for the possibility of data exchange in real-time, advanced applications such as telemedicine, and even smarter urban environments.

However, the big blockade in the race for 5G supremacy, at the moment, certainly is the stiff competition it witnesses from countries like China. A critical thing it has to do is make sure that the U.S. stays atop this space in all aspects-for both technological and economic competitiveness.

### The Tech Giants and Their Global Influence

In effect, Apple, Google, Microsoft, and Amazon have nearly become the synonymous top representatives of American technological innovation. These companies dominate not only the United States in the tech landscape but also influence internationally how people integrate technology into daily life. Their creations and services-from smartphones and cloud computing to e-commerce and digital advertising-have built entirely new industries.

The power and influence of Google, Amazon, Microsoft, Facebook, and Apple have grown large enough that increasing political pressure is now being placed on these companies by the U.S. government and international regulators. Concerns over data privacy, antitrust, and proper use of AI raise questions of what role these companies play in society. How policy makers will balance over site of the technology industry with continued innovation and competitiveness remains to be seen.
